Description

Explore the captivating journey of a birdwatcher who became a Foreign Service spouse as Janet Peterson recounts her unique experiences spanning 'From the Arctic Circle to Zambia and Exotic Places In-Between.' Through the lens of diplomacy and birdwatching, this memoir delves into cultural diversity, adventure, and unexpected life twists.

Embark on an enthralling voyage alongside Janet Peterson in 'From the Arctic Circle to Zambia and Exotic Places In-Between,' a vivid memoir that encapsulates her remarkable life journey. The narrative unfolds as Janet shares her chronicles as a Foreign Service spousea role that leads her from enchanting landscapes to unexpected challenges, all while cultivating her passion for birdwatching.

Janet's journey commences with an unexpected encounter that forever alters her course. Meeting Jon, a National Marine Fisheries Service biologist, sparks a series of life changes. Their love story unfolds, leading to the adoption of a young boy and Jon's mid-life career transition, which propels them into the world of the Foreign Service.

As Janet and Jon delve into their new diplomatic roles, they traverse a plethora of countries, from Cameroon to Costa Rica, and Zambia to Switzerland. Each destination unfolds as a tapestry woven with cultural diversity, stunning landscapes, and enthralling birdwatching opportunities. Janet's narratives vividly capture the essence of each place, showcasing the varied shades of life from lush jungles to pristine mountains, and from vibrant deserts to tranquil seashores.

Janet's role as a Community Liaison Office Coordinator at embassies further immerses her in local cultures, enabling her to facilitate newcomers' acclimatization to embassy life and arrange unforgettable field trips. Safaris, often a highlight, offer glimpses of wildlife in their natural habitat.

Throughout this memoir, Janet effortlessly interlaces her birdwatching passion with everyday experiences and exhilarating escapades. Her stories encapsulate the thrill of spotting elusive bird species, the challenges of adapting to unfamiliar environments, and the joy of discovering unexpected connections with the world around her.

Janet's narrative weaves through pivotal moments, both heartwarming and heartrending. From experiencing the contrasts between countries like Switzerland and Cameroon to navigating personal trials, such as watching the devastation of Hurricane Katrina from afar and receiving tragic reports from family and friends. She returned one year later when Jon received an assignment to Baghdad and lived in a travel trailer where her house once stood. Her storytelling resonates with authenticity and resilience.
